William Torres
November 9, 1942- June 5, 2022
William Torres, of Palm City, Florida was surrounded by his family when he was called to be with his Lord on June 5th, 2022. William was born on November 9th, 1942 to the late Pastor Torres and Norberta Blasini Figueroa from Puerto Rico. He then moved to the Bronx, New York where he graduated from Morris High School.
Some of his life passions included being with his family, playing handball, dominos, listening to music and making bread but the biggest of them all was salsa dancing. William was always front and center.
His kind heart helped others through the years in his everyday life whether they were known to him or complete strangers. He enjoyed his career in the insurance industry because it allowed him to meet new people in various walks of life.
William is survived by his loving wife Lucila, his daughter Michelle and her ex husband Albert Cordero of North Palm Beach, Fl, his daughter Thely and her husband Carl Murphy of Hobe Sound, Fl, his daughter Lucy Mirabile of Cleveland, Tennessee, his daughter Denise and her husband Gene Cardosi of Palm City, Fl , and his son William Torres of Palm City, Fl. His is also survived by his 17 grandchildren, Krystal, Albert, Joshua, Ben, Vanessa, Luke , Miranda , Jasmine, Jessica, Giovanni, Jonathan, Louis ,Gianna, Gabriella, Sam, Marina and Mason. He is proceeded in death by his late wife, Enid Torres.
There will be a private family viewing at Forrest Hills Funeral Home, Palm City, FL. The burial ceremony and reception to celebrate the loving life of William will follow at a later date.
